Supply Dynamics

The total supply of Bitcoin is capped at 21 million coins, introducing a scarcity factor that influences its value. The most recent halving event in April 2024 reduced the mining reward to 3.125 BTC per block, effectively decreasing the rate at which new Bitcoins enter circulation. This reduction in supply, coupled with sustained demand, is anticipated to exert upward pressure on Bitcoin's price over time.

Institutional Adoption

The cryptocurrency landscape has witnessed a surge in institutional adoption, with entities like MicroStrategy making substantial Bitcoin acquisitions. Such investments reflect growing confidence in Bitcoin's long-term potential and its viability as a store of value. The introduction of Bitcoin ETFs has also provided traditional investors with regulated avenues to gain exposure to the asset, further integrating Bitcoin into mainstream financial markets.
